Key fobs
Key fobs are a standard feature of modern vehicles. They're similar to car keys programmer remotes, but they're more portable. They contain a small radio transmitter that transmits an unique coded signal to the receiver inside the vehicle. When you press a button on the fob it communicates with receiver to open the door or start the engine.
These devices are susceptible to hacking, despite the fact that they are practical and offer extra security. For instance, someone with $50 of hardware can utilize a device dubbed a relay attack to intercept the signal between the key fob and the car. Fortunately, some car companies are improving their systems to ensure they are secure.

Transponders
Transponders are a crucial element of key fobs as well as other security devices for vehicles. They work by sending low-frequency signals to a receiver located in the ignition. If the signal matches the code that is programmed into the car's system then the vehicle starts. They can also be found in remote controls for reprogramming garage doors, gates and homes. In contrast to traditional mechanical keys remote control keys can be programmed to open and close a door or gate with a single button press. They are popular as they are more comfortable than standard keys.
Modern cars incorporate transponder technology to stop theft and also start the engine when the key is put in or moved. The chips can be integrated into your key fob, or they can be a separate transponder you place in the metal slot of your ignition. A receiver in the car key programer near me's electronics detects the code sent by the transponder, and then sends a signal to the car's computer to inform it that the key is in the slot. The process takes milliseconds and isn't apparent, but required to allow the car to start.

Some locksmiths are specialized in a specific kind of vehicle or service while others can program most vehicles.
Some cars take only a few minutes to program using an onboard procedure or by connecting a programer to the OBD2 port. Others may require more complicated programming procedures like EEPROM programming. EEPROM programming is the most complicated form of car key programing. It requires specific modules to be removed from your car in order to read the data stored there.
